New innovative whisky bar to open in Shoreditch


Black Rock, a new subterranean whisky bar, is set to open on 16 March in London's Shoreditch,

The duo behind the concept is Tom Aske and Tristan Stephenson, who are also behind Worship Street Whistling Shop, and drinks brand Aske Stephenson.

Aske and Stephenson plan to reinvent the world of whisky, with a creative cocktail menu and over 250 bottles of whisky from producers all over the world.

They’re doing away with the traditional bar set-up and instead have installed an 18ft, 185-year-old oak tree trunk which will be situated in the centre of Black Rock.

There will be a ‘roaming’ bartender mixing drinks for guests sat around the oak trunk, which will function as a whisky ageing system. One lined with American charred oak and the other toasted European oak, will age two whisky cocktails as they are poured from the other end of the trunk.
